Israel to UN:

(Israel Ministry of Foreign Affairs) Amb. Ron Prosor - Israeli UN Ambassador Ron Prosor wrote to UN Secretary-General Ban Ki-moon on Tuesday: "More than 75 rockets have been fired into Israeli communities from Gaza in the past day. More than 250 rockets have been fired since last Friday. That's one rocket every twenty minutes. Israeli civilians have less than 15 seconds to find shelter from these attacks. The lives of 1,000,000 Israeli civilians are paralyzed. 200,000 Israeli children are out of school." "The Security Council has uttered zero words of condemnation of these attacks. There is something wrong with this equation. It is time for the Security Council to speak with one voice against the terrorism that continues to flow from Gaza. The situation is grave. If one rocket lands in the wrong place at the wrong time, Israel will be forced to respond in a completely different manner."
